A nice day out at the Edith Seasonal Markets

April 16, 2026

Edith might be a little dot on the map on the way to Jenolan Caves but the town knows how to turn on a market day. The second Edith Seasonal Markets happened on Saturday, April 11, and the 183 cars that came to the event showed that the event brought in a lot of people from somewhere else. The first event in January was hot and windy, this one was cool and windy. As the next event will be in winter (July 11) it will probably be snowing. And windy? But the weather is just part of the experience.

You might say "Oh, just another market day", but there were a lot of stalls there that you don't see at the Markets in Oberon or Tarana. Yes, it was another market day but it wasn't like all the others. Definitely worth the drive.
